CAS 72040-64-3: 6-[[5-[(3aS,4S,6aR)-Hexahydro-2-oxo-1H-thieno[3,4-d]imidazol-4-yl]-1-oxopentyl]amino]hexanoic acid
Formula:C16H27N3O4S
InChI:InChI=1S/C16H27N3O4S/c20-13(17-9-5-1-2-8-14(21)22)7-4-3-6-12-15-11(10-24-12)18-16(23)19-15/h11-12,15H,1-10H2,(H,17,20)(H,21,22)(H2,18,19,23)/t11-,12-,15-/m0/s1
InChI key:InChIKey=CMUGHZFPFWNUQT-HUBLWGQQSA-N
SMILES:C(CCCC(NCCCCCC(O)=O)=O)[C@H]1[C@@]2([C@](CS1)(NC(=O)N2)[H])[H]
Synonyms:- (+)-Biotin-Epsilon-Aminocaproic Acid
- 1H-Thieno[3,4-d]imidazole, hexanoic acid deriv.
- 6-(Biotinylamino)caproic acid
- 6-Biotinamidocaproic acid
- 6-[(Biotinyl)amino]hexanoic acid
- 6-[[5-[(3aS,4S,6aR)-Hexahydro-2-oxo-1H-thieno[3,4-d]imidazol-4-yl]-1-oxopentyl]amino]hexanoic acid
- Biotin X
- Hexanoic acid, 6-[5-(tetrahydro-2-oxothieno[3,4-d]imidazolin-4-yl)valeramido]-
- Hexanoic acid, 6-[[5-(hexahydro-2-oxo-1H-thieno[3,4-d]imidazol-4-yl)-1-oxopentyl]amino]-, [3aS-(3aα,4β,6aα)]-
- Hexanoic acid, 6-[[5-[(3aS,4S,6aR)-hexahydro-2-oxo-1H-thieno[3,4-d]imidazol-4-yl]-1-oxopentyl]amino]-
- N-Biotinyl-6-aminohexanoic acid
